Service Description
ATS is delighted to offer engaging community access group outings! Recognizing that recreation, social engagement, and leisure are vital for a fulfilling life. Our commitment is to support individuals in overcoming barriers to community participation, ensuring they have every opportunity to explore, connect, and participate in their communities. Our well-trained and friendly staff provide adaptable support, enabling participants to confidently engage with their community. We simplify and enhance community access, whether it involves utilizing public transport, visiting local shops, attending medical appointments, or enjoying social and cultural activities like concerts and movies. Our programs are centered on providing fun opportunities for personal growth, skill development, and social connection. Through participation in community activities, individuals experience increased independence, improved lifestyle outcomes, and lasting personal development. We cater this service to young neurodivergent adults, offering safe, supportive spaces to practice everyday skills and socialize. Our group day options are specifically designed to promote community participation. Examples of activities we offer: Hiking at local nature trails Visits to movies and shows Visits to museums, bookstores, Libraries Exploring historic neighborhoods Attending trivia nights Activities at various Parks Special tours and events We accept the NOW/COMP waiver from participant-direct waiver recipients for this service.
